RE: The tariff classification of portable automotive air compressors, and air compressors/flashlight combinations from Taiwan

Dear Mr. Coe:

In your letter dated February 17, 1993 you requested a tariff classification ruling.

Your request lists five separate models of portable air compressors. All of them contain cigarette light plugs to allow for use in an automobile. SKU model Z2163 is a combination 250 psi compressor that contains both a flashlight and an emergency light. Model Z2058 is also a combination 250 psi compressor/flashlight/emergency light that also contains a built-in pressure gauge. Model F4192 is a single function, 120 psi air compressor, while model F3859 is rated at 200 psi. Model F8287 is a 160 psi rated combination compressor/flashlight. It is our opinion that the essential character of each of the combination units is that of the air compressor.

The applicable subheading for the above five units will be 8414.80.1085,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for air compressors, portable, with output under 0.57 cubic meters per minute. The rate of duty will be 3.4 percent ad valorem.
